Transaction 8d2dbd7f20f967a42b532608995babbf3f1ae203a6ba07bcf6659b77a83872a9
1 Input
1 Output
-
8d2dbd7f20f967a42b532608995babbf3f1ae203a6ba07bcf6659b77a83872a9:0
- value
- 1406670
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 505e0a0c061b84af4e801450b54eaf511f5b50c5 OP_EQUAL
- address
- 391xdrLrNxuRqhkaGr3cteK5mf6VQpZ2pK